Last month, AADB and Helen Keller National Center co-wrote a paper giving input on the trends and unresolved issues impacting the lives of deaf-blind people for the National Council on Disability (NCD). This was in response to NCD’s call for public input for a study of emerging issues and trends affecting the lives of people with disabilities. Information gathered will be used in the development of NCD's next annual progress report to the President and Congress.
